When is the Best Time to Travel to Colombia?
The best time to travel to Colombia depends largely on the types of activities that you want to do and where you want to go within the country. Colombia is a fairly diverse place that features a range of climates and landscapes, meaning that the best time to visit Colombia really depends on where you are planning to travel. Here are a few things to consider when deciding when to travel to Colombia and which regions you want to visit:
-If you are looking to experience Colombia’s Caribbean coast, the dry season (December to April) is the best time to do so. The weather is warm and sunny, with clear skies and low humidity. This is also the high season, meaning it is the busiest and most expensive time to visit.
-If you want to explore the rugged terrain of the Andes Mountains, the dry season (December to March) is also the best time to go. The weather is cool and dry, with clear skies and low humidity, making it a great time for a wide variety of outdoor activities like hiking and climbing.
-For those who want to travel into the heart of the Amazon rainforest, the wet season (April to November) is one of the best times to go. During this time the rainforest is more humid and lush, meaning there are more opportunities to see wildlife.

Tayrona National Park
Tayrona National Park is a protected natural area located on the Caribbean coast of Colombia that is known for its vibrant and diverse ecosystem, which includes a variety of habitats such as tropical rainforests, sandy beaches, and mangroves.
One of the most unique aspects of Tayrona National Park is its diverse array of plant and animal life. The park is home to a wide range of species, including monkeys, sloths, birds, reptiles, and many others. It is also home to several indigenous communities who have lived in the area for centuries and have a deep spiritual connection to the land and its natural resources.
Tayrona National Park is also known for its stunning beaches, which feature crystal-clear waters and pristine white sands. The park is home to a number of beach areas, each with its own unique character and beauty, including Cabo San Juan, Arrecifes, and Neguanje.
Due to its natural beauty, Tayrona National Park has become a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ts looking to hike, camp, and swim within its boundaries. It is also a great place for snorkeling and scuba diving, with several dive sites located nearby!
Walled City of Cartagena
The walled city of Cartagena, also known as the Old City or the Historic Center of Cartagena, is a well-preserved colonial-era city located on the Caribbean coast of Colombia. It is known for its rich history, colorful architecture, and cultural significance.
One of the most unique aspects of the walled city of Cartagena is its defensive walls and fortifications, which were built in the 16th and 17th centuries to protect the city from pirates and other foreign threats. The walls that encircle the Old City are made of stone and feature several bastions and watchtowers, offering panoramic views of the surrounding area. It is also home to numerous churches, monasteries, and other religious buildings, as well as a number of plazas and squares that serve as gathering places for locals and tourists alike.
In addition to its historical and cultural significance, the walled city of Cartagena is also known for having a vibrant nightlife scene, with numerous clubs, bars, and restaurants that stay open late into the night.
